38 Cielo Vista Drive Monterey, CA 93940 May 12, 2002 Adam Weiland Heritage Society of Pacific Grove P.O. Box 1007, Pacific Grove Dear Mr. Weiland, Thank you very much for sending me information on my house at 667 Central. Enclosed is a copy of the obituary for William Greenwalt. As you can see, Irma Durham is Lizzie and William's daughter. I think the Greenwaltsused the house at 667 primarily as a vacation home but from time to time different family members used it. Irma Durham owned the house at 156 19th St. which is next door.I bought that property from her estate after her death in 1971. Last year, 2001, I sold it to Steven and Margery Honegger. I purchased the house at 667 from William Greenwalt (the son) and his wife Grace. Another sister, I think Helen, was living in it at the time. They told me that the house originally had more space around it but when the street was realigned and straightened, the house had to be moved back and put onto its present foundation. I guess this was in the 20's. I have married since purchasing the house and my husband and I have it in our Melendez Family Trust. Sincerely, .
